Founded: 1875
Headquarters: Newark, NJ
A.M. Best rating: A+
Company structure: Stock company
Specialty: Term, universal, and permanent life

Prudential for Surprise, Arizona Residents

For Surprise households — 145,591 residents, 78.4% homeownership rate, median household income around $87,756 — the key question is whether Prudential's focus on Term Life and Indexed Universal Life aligns with the coverage needs most common here. A $877,560–$1,053,072 coverage target (the 10–12× income rule of thumb) fits comfortably within Prudential's available face values.

Arizona's CDC-reported life expectancy at birth is 76.3 years — the number licensed agents use as a planning baseline when recommending term lengths and permanent coverage horizons. Prudential policies issued in Arizona are regulated by the Arizona Department of Insurance and Financial Institutions, and death benefits carry an additional layer of consumer protection through the state's life and health guaranty association, which may cover benefits up to $300,000 per policy in the event of carrier insolvency.
